Yunnan Honeysuckle
A choice, quite rare plant from the honeysuckle family, Dipelta yunnanensis is a large, deciduous shrub with arching branches and attractive pale brown, peeling bark, looking rather like a weigela. Elliptical, glossy, mid-green leaves are 5” (12cm) long. Small clusters of scented, white, funnel-shaped flowers, 1” (2.5cm) long, with a pink flush and orange markings in the throat, appear in April and May. Conspicuous pinkish-green bracts surround the little fruits. Yunnan honeysuckle comes from Western China.
Site: Tolerates exposureSoils: Fertile, well-drained, neutral to alkaline soilsPosition: Full sun or partial shadeSeason of interest: All yearHardiness: HardyHeight eventually to 10’ (3m) Spread to 13’ (4m)
